diff options
author | jljusten <jljusten@6f19259b-4bc3-4df7-8a09-765794883524> | 2010-06-15 02:46:49 +0000 |
---|---|---|
committer | jljusten <jljusten@6f19259b-4bc3-4df7-8a09-765794883524> | 2010-06-15 02:46:49 +0000 |
commit | 124969632baca7860874beab946d30431c062f58 (patch) | |
tree | 63b613208eab7c8079de00e5b9a96439e42eff85 | |
parent | 19e2bfe8f001d8dd093c5e87016decdc39d7eaa3 (diff) | |
download | edk2-platforms-124969632baca7860874beab946d30431c062f58.tar.xz |
EdkCompatibilityPkg: Fix EFIAPI usage inconsistencies
These inconsistencies cause a build error for GCC 4.4 X64.
git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@10587 6f19259b-4bc3-4df7-8a09-765794883524
4 files changed, 10 insertions, 0 deletions
diff --git a/EdkCompatibilityPkg/Compatibility/PiSmmStatusCodeOnFrameworkSmmStatusCodeThunk/PiSmmStatusCodeOnFrameworkSmmStatusCodeThunk.c b/EdkCompatibilityPkg/Compatibility/PiSmmStatusCodeOnFrameworkSmmStatusCodeThunk/PiSmmStatusCodeOnFrameworkSmmStatusCodeThunk.c index 5b5416dc2a..699b120759 100644 --- a/EdkCompatibilityPkg/Compatibility/PiSmmStatusCodeOnFrameworkSmmStatusCodeThunk/PiSmmStatusCodeOnFrameworkSmmStatusCodeThunk.c +++ b/EdkCompatibilityPkg/Compatibility/PiSmmStatusCodeOnFrameworkSmmStatusCodeThunk/PiSmmStatusCodeOnFrameworkSmmStatusCodeThunk.c @@ -213,6 +213,7 @@ ReportDispatcher ( **/
EFI_STATUS
+EFIAPI
SmmStatusCodeHandler (
IN EFI_STATUS_CODE_TYPE CodeType,
IN EFI_STATUS_CODE_VALUE Value,
diff --git a/EdkCompatibilityPkg/Foundation/Cpu/Pentium/CpuIA32Lib/EfiCpuVersion.c b/EdkCompatibilityPkg/Foundation/Cpu/Pentium/CpuIA32Lib/EfiCpuVersion.c index fd4e8f6084..f1c3c38bd4 100644 --- a/EdkCompatibilityPkg/Foundation/Cpu/Pentium/CpuIA32Lib/EfiCpuVersion.c +++ b/EdkCompatibilityPkg/Foundation/Cpu/Pentium/CpuIA32Lib/EfiCpuVersion.c @@ -21,6 +21,7 @@ Abstract: #include "CpuIA32.h"
VOID
+EFIAPI
EfiCpuVersion (
IN OUT UINT16 *FamilyId, OPTIONAL
IN OUT UINT8 *Model, OPTIONAL
diff --git a/EdkCompatibilityPkg/Foundation/Include/EfiPerf.h b/EdkCompatibilityPkg/Foundation/Include/EfiPerf.h index 8dd5f5deb5..cdc10b027b 100644 --- a/EdkCompatibilityPkg/Foundation/Include/EfiPerf.h +++ b/EdkCompatibilityPkg/Foundation/Include/EfiPerf.h @@ -25,6 +25,7 @@ Abstract: #include EFI_PROTOCOL_DEFINITION (Performance)
EFI_STATUS
+EFIAPI
InitializePerformanceInfrastructure (
IN EFI_HANDLE ImageHandle,
IN EFI_SYSTEM_TABLE *SystemTable,
@@ -50,6 +51,7 @@ Returns: ;
EFI_STATUS
+EFIAPI
EndMeasure (
IN EFI_HANDLE Handle,
IN UINT16 *Token,
@@ -77,6 +79,7 @@ Returns: ;
EFI_STATUS
+EFIAPI
StartMeasure (
IN EFI_HANDLE Handle,
IN UINT16 *Token,
@@ -104,6 +107,7 @@ Returns: ;
EFI_STATUS
+EFIAPI
UpdateMeasure (
IN EFI_HANDLE Handle,
IN UINT16 *Token,
diff --git a/EdkCompatibilityPkg/Foundation/Library/Dxe/EfiDriverLib/Perf.c b/EdkCompatibilityPkg/Foundation/Library/Dxe/EfiDriverLib/Perf.c index 96f11bb44d..b8809d18b6 100644 --- a/EdkCompatibilityPkg/Foundation/Library/Dxe/EfiDriverLib/Perf.c +++ b/EdkCompatibilityPkg/Foundation/Library/Dxe/EfiDriverLib/Perf.c @@ -590,6 +590,7 @@ Returns: // Driver entry point
//
EFI_STATUS
+EFIAPI
InitializePerformanceInfrastructure (
IN EFI_HANDLE ImageHandle,
IN EFI_SYSTEM_TABLE *SystemTable,
@@ -649,6 +650,7 @@ Returns: EFI_STATUS
+EFIAPI
StartMeasure (
EFI_HANDLE Handle,
IN UINT16 *Token,
@@ -688,6 +690,7 @@ Returns: EFI_STATUS
+EFIAPI
EndMeasure (
EFI_HANDLE Handle,
IN UINT16 *Token,
@@ -726,6 +729,7 @@ Returns: EFI_STATUS
+EFIAPI
UpdateMeasure (
EFI_HANDLE Handle,
IN UINT16 *Token,
|